Briefing

Ellington Financial reported Q1 2026 net income attributable to common stockholders of $95.5M, or $0.78 diluted EPS, on strong other investment income.

For the quarter ended March 31, 2026, Ellington Financial generated net interest income of $61.3 million and total other income of $110.0 million, including HECM-related fair-value gains. Net income attributable to common stockholders was $95.5 million, or $0.78 per diluted share, versus $31.6 million and $0.35 in Q1 2025.

  • Net income to common shareholders $95.5M (+202% YoY).
  • Diluted EPS $0.78 vs $0.35 prior year.
  • Net interest income $61.3M; other income $110.0M.
  • Mortgage credit and HECM strategies drove returns.

Forward guidance

Returns depend on credit spreads, prepayment speeds, and HECM fair-value marks; dividend policy reviewed with earnings power.

Tailwinds

  • Strong quarterly earnings on diversified mortgage credit book.
  • Higher net interest income versus prior year.

Headwinds

  • Fair-value and rate volatility in mortgage assets.
  • Preferred dividend and issuance costs reduce common earnings.
